- The distance between El Obeid, Sudan and Kasempa, Zambia is approximately 3,008 km or 1,869 mi.
- To reach El Obeid in this distance one would set out from Kasempa bearing 9.4°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ach El Obeid bearing 9.4° or N .
- El Obeid has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Kasempa has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
- El Obeid is in or near the tropical thorn woodland biome whereas Kasempa is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The average temperature is 6.6 °C (11.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.7 °C (4.9°F) more in El Obeid.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 828.3 mm (32.6 in) less which is equivalent to 828.3 l/m² (20.33 US gal/ft²) or 8,283,000 l/ha (885,508 US gal/ac) less. About 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.9° higher in El Obeid than in Kasempa.
- Relative humidity levels are 28.7%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 4.7°C (8.5°F) lower.
